SSIS Использование имени столбца в Excel для поиска - PullRequest
2 голосов
/ 06 мая 2011

У меня есть лист Excel, в котором есть данные с заголовками столбцов (именами). Эти имена столбцов в Excel существуют в виде строк в одной из моих таблиц в БД. Что мне нужно сделать, это сделать поиск по именам этих столбцов Excel по таблице в моей БД, чтобы получить значение идентификатора. Как мне это сделать?

Спасибо за вашу помощь.

Ответы [ 2 ]

0 голосов
/ 16 ноября 2012

Я знаю, что это очень старый вопрос, и я просто наткнулся на это.Мы столкнулись с подобной ситуацией, и мы использовали преобразование кэша, чтобы обойти.Вы можете выгружать данные Excel в кеш (используя преобразование кеша), а затем в Lookup, вы можете искать этот кеш, а не таблицу OLEDB.Мы сделали это несколько раз без проблем.

0 голосов
/ 21 июня 2012

Вы можете вытянуть столбцы в Excel к переменным в SSIS. Затем вы можете использовать значения в переменных для получения данных из БД. Кроме того, используя цикл for-each, вы можете каждый раз устанавливать фиксированное количество столбцов, если у вас слишком много имен столбцов.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...